Step 1: Hide Your Connection List

To control who can see your LinkedIn connections, follow these steps:

  1. Go to Your Profile Settings
    • Click the “Me” icon at the top of your LinkedIn homepage.
    • Select “Settings & Privacy.”
  2. Navigate to Visibility Settings
    • Once in Settings & Privacy, click on the “Visibility” section.
  3. Adjust Who Can See Your Connections
    • Find the option labeled “Who can see your connections.”
    • By default, this is set to “Everyone.” Toggle it off if you want to be the only one who can view your connection list.

Important Note: Even if you hide your connection list, others can still see mutual connections or connections who endorse you. For example, if someone is connected to both you and another person, they’ll see that mutual connection.

Step 2: Hide Your Follower List

If you want to limit visibility on who you follow, here’s how:

  1. Stay in the Visibility Settings
    • While still in the Visibility section, find the option labeled “Who can see members you follow.”
  2. Choose Your Preference
    • You have two options:
      • “Only visible to me” (hides your follower list from others).
      • “Anyone on LinkedIn” (allows others to see who you follow).

Note: Even if you restrict your follower list, members you follow will still know you follow them. This setting only affects others outside of your connection or follow list.

A Few Things to Keep in Mind

  • Mutual Connections: If someone shares a connection with you, they can still see that mutual connection.
  • Endorsements: If someone has endorsed you for a skill, their name will be visible in that endorsement.
  • Pages and Hashtags: This setting only applies to members you follow, not LinkedIn Pages or hashtags.
